Overview

Kenya’s highest mountain and Africa’s second tallest peak, Mount Kenya is a breathtaking natural wonder of rugged peaks, glacial valleys, and alpine meadows. A UNESCO World Heritage Site, it offers stunning trekking routes, rich wildlife, and unforgettable views — perfect for adventurers and nature lovers seeking an authentic highland experience.
